Building an EduFace CRM mobile app for educational institutions
Create an Edu= EduFace CRM mobile app for educational institutions on React Native with Expo (JavaScript, iOS/Android). Manage attendance (Face ID), schedules, chats, assignments, grades and gamification. Support for 10+ languages (i18next), GDPR, offline mode (AsyncStorage). Backend: MySQL, REST API, WebSocket (chats). Basic requirements Platform: React Native, Expo (JS). Backend: MySQL, REST API, WebSocket. Multilingual: 10+ languages. GDPR: Encryption (AES-256), consents. Offline: AsyncStorage, synchronization. Design: Colors: Light (#FFFFFFFF, #007BFF), Dark (#1C2526). Fonts: Roboto/Open Sans. Icons: Material Icons. Animations: react-native-reanimated. Layout: 1 column, adaptive. Features and screens Authorization: Face ID (expo-face-detector), email/password, language, GDPR. Dashboard: For students (attendance, schedule, grades), faculty (groups). Attendance: Face ID, GPS (expo-location), statuses (Present/Absent/Late). Schedule: Calendar/list, filters. Chat: Dialogs, messages, files, offline. Assignments/Grades: Assignment list, deadlines, grades. Notifications: Push (expo-notifications), filters. Gamification: Scores, leaderboards. Settings: Profile, language, theme, GDPR, exit. Technical details Dependencies: react-navigation, axios, socket.io-client, expo-camera, expo-location, expo-notifications, i18next, react-native-reanimated. API: Endpoints: /auth, /attendance, /schedule, /tasks, /grades, /notifications, /gamification. Security: JWT, AES-256. Offline: AsyncStorage, synchronization queue. Optimization: React.memo, useCallback, useMemo. Prioritization Critical: Authorization, attendance, schedule. High: Chat, assignments/assessments, theme. Medium: Gamification, notifications. Result Expo app (React Native, JS). Code: /components, /screens, /api, /utils, /assets. MySQL integration (REST, WebSocket). Support for themes, languages, offline mode. Documentation for startup (expo start) and API. Notes Use Expo managed workflow. Test Face ID/GPS on devices. Comply with GDPR. Mock API: json-server for development. Use hooks, functional components.
